Neil Cavuto goes off on an Ivy League journalism professor because they 
professor said that:

"Mr. Cavuto, please remember you are a journalist. You're supposed to be 
impartial. Your obvious support of U.S. and coalition troops and your rah-rah 
patriotism is an insult to hard-working reporters everywhere. You have no 
right having a show and even less right calling yourself a journalist."

In the following commentary, Mr. Cavuto calls him a "self-absorbed, 
condescending imbecile", a "callous elitist", and "You're a lie, a fraud and 
an ingrate. Too clueless to appreciate the country that gives you the right to 
be the Ivy League intellectual Lilliputian you are. And too selfish to be 
grateful that in this country, even your type can find work."

But hats off to Mr. Cavuto for actually uttering the following comment which 
made me laugh so hard that I could barely breathe for about 10 minutes.
"So am I slanted and biased? You damn well bet, professor."
